This book presents a groundbreaking examination of the travels and writings of Garcia da Orta, a Portuguese physician who lived in India in the 16th century. The author provides a detailed analysis of Orta's seminal work, Coloquios dos Simples e Drogas da India (Colloquies on the Simples and Drugs of India), which played a pivotal role in the development of modern medicine and botany. The book explores Orta's unique contributions to the field of natural history, including his meticulous descriptions of plants, animals, and minerals found in India. It sheds light on his interactions with local healers and his efforts to reconcile traditional Indian medical practices with European scientific knowledge. The author delves into the broader intellectual and cultural context of Orta's work, situating it within the Age of Exploration and the rise of humanism and scientific inquiry. The book examines the impact of Orta's writings on subsequent generations of scientists and scholars, and traces the enduring legacy of his work in the fields of medicine, botany, and cultural exchange. Overall, this book offers a fascinating and comprehensive account of Garcia da Orta's life and work, highlighting the profound impact he had on our understanding of the natural world and the interconnections between East and West.
